Cuba on Tuesday joined the Treaty of Amity and Cooperation (TAC) of the Association of Southeast Asian Nations (ASEAN) with the unanimous and signed approval of the foreign ministers of the 10 member states of the bloc.

The Cubanacán Hotel Group, with 117 facilities in most of the Cuban provinces, is involved in the diversification of tourism, since in addition to sun and beach tourism it develops nature and city tourism in high standard facilities and quality in services.
